Description
Leads, directs, and supervises sales and services to glass customers including insurance companies. Achieves business objectives by working with Customer Service Representatives, glass customers, and additional sales opportunities. Provides administrative support to daily operations and update reports to business owners.
Personal Characteristics and Skills
Must enjoy working with people, numbers, and computers. Must be outgoing and have good communication skills to work in a sales environment. Must be a team player and work well with people, both customers and employees. Must be a self-starter to find new business opportunities.
Job Outlook
Strong customer sales are important to a successful business and this position is critical toward that goal. A well-qualified competent person will always be in demand.
Pre-Employment Education and Experience
High school diploma or equivalent is required with advanced education recommended. Prior sales experience and a glass business background are preferred.
Earnings
Depending on location and size of business, earnings may start between $35,000 and $45,000 and increase with success in sales. Benefits may include insurance, pension plans, and holidays.
Career Path
This position can come from outside sales experience, but is better served after some experience in either the automotive repair or glass businesses. This position can lead to additional sales responsibilities or business ownership.
Continuing Education
Sales and management training is available through local seminars or schools. Technical training for glass replacement is available through I-CAR, glass manufacturers, and supply companies.
